Output 56e37839b81f6d3d651b9dce96c57659ff5c5cc00cbc533b4522323b04414609:2

value
18964660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 63450adef585d6eda04dfdb2092703e75223a327 OP_EQUAL
address
MGx3qaMiDMhsWJVcVHsR9x6KvBojY9mYfh
transaction
56e37839b81f6d3d651b9dce96c57659ff5c5cc00cbc533b4522323b04414609
spent
true